Imagine that you have interviewed several teachers for your research study and have transcribed the interviews, saving the files on your password-protected personal computer. Sadly, a computer virus wipes out your hard drive, along with the transcripts. How could you have avoided this tragedy while maintaining ethical practices with your data?

a. By sharing your data with a graduate assistant
b. By uploading your data to a public file-sharing site
c. By keeping another copy of this data on a password-protected external hard drive
d. By printing all the data and leaving it on your desk


c. By keeping another copy of this data on a password-protected external hard drive
